How they compare
Czechia currently reports 0.54 t CO2eq/cap against 0.54 t CO2eq/cap in Denmark, a difference of 0 t CO2eq/cap.
The two have swapped places 4 times across 31 shared years of data; in 1993 it was Denmark ahead.
Czechia ranks 29th and Denmark ranks 29th of 208 countries.
Czechia has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Czechia | Denmark |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.4386 t CO2eq/cap | 0.3871 t CO2eq/cap | 0.0514 t CO2eq/cap | Czechia |
| 2000s | 0.484 t CO2eq/cap | 0.314 t CO2eq/cap | 0.17 t CO2eq/cap | Czechia |
| 2010s | 0.495 t CO2eq/cap | 0.395 t CO2eq/cap | 0.1 t CO2eq/cap | Czechia |
| 2020s | 0.535 t CO2eq/cap | 0.5275 t CO2eq/cap | 0.0075 t CO2eq/cap | Czechia |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
